Output 663a1f341875979cbd338eab07af5143235b048cabf11d03c5de6fe88f6d2b74:1

value
264678979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8169fb1e5737125b321cf7de67d456e097dc22 OP_EQUAL
address
MRMkKuowhyNMpnpWmd4x5W16njM4KgwCzA
transaction
663a1f341875979cbd338eab07af5143235b048cabf11d03c5de6fe88f6d2b74
spent
true